Ethanol Production - Dry versus Wet Grind Processing

The traditional dry-grind process grinds the whole corn kernel and mixes it with water and enzymes. The mash is then cooked to liquefy the starch further. The mash is then cooled and mixed with more enzymes to convert the remaining sugar polymers to glucose before fermenting to ethanol (Murthy, et al., 2006).

Modified Dry Grind Ethanol Process

and dry grinding. The dry grind process has a lower capital investment but suffers from low coproduct value. In the dry grind process, corn is not separated into individual fractions; whole corn is processed for ethanol production. As a result, nonfermentables, such as germ, protein, vitamins, minerals and fiber are carried through the fermentation

PERFORMING A CEMENT PLANT OPERATIONS AUDIT - The …

Modern dry-process cement plants with an efficient grinding and pyro processing system, typically consume less than 700 kcal/kg-cl of thermal energy and 100 kWh/mt of electrical energy. Older plants with inefficient systems, combined with operational and maintenance failure, tend to have much higher energy consumption.

AP-42, CH 11.7: Ceramic Products Manufacturing

Fine grinding or milling reduces the particle size down to as low as 1.0 micrometer (µm) (4 x 10-5in.) in diameter. Ball mills are the most commonly used piece of equipment for milling. However, vibratory mills, attrition mills, and fluid energy mills also are used. Crushing and grinding typically are dry processes; milling may be a wet or dry ...

Chapter 18. Feed Milling Processes - Food and Agriculture ...

Impact grinding is most efficient with dry, low-fat ingredients, although many other materials may be reduced in size by proper screen selection and regulated intake. Most hammermills have a horizontal drive shaft which suspends vertical hammers but for some ingredients, such as dried animal byproducts, a "vertical" hammermill is more efficient.

US4039625A - Beneficiation of olivine foundry sand by ...

A high quality olivine foundry sand is produced from olivine-containing rock by wet differential attrition grinding followed by a size separation to remove finely-divided gangue materials. The olivine sand product displays rounded grains, has a low impurity content and produces castings having superior surface quality.
